Spreadtrum (SPD) IMEI Tool V4.1 is a utility used to repair or write the International Mobile Equipment Identity (IMEI) number on devices powered by Spreadtrum/UNISOC chipsets. It is commonly used when a device shows an "invalid IMEI" or "no service" error, often following a firmware flash. Core Features of Spreadtrum IMEI Tool V4.1 IMEI Repair & Writing
